Abstract
The Production of a fire resisting composite Ceiling Board from Moringa
wood was carried out basically using moringa sawdust, PVA, CaCo3, nitrosol
etc which was sourced locally and in the chemical stores in Uturu, Abia State.
The quantity of each material used, was weighed out in their adequate
proportion as contained in the formulation table respectively so as to evaluate
the potential of the moringa wood dust fire resistance. The deflection and fire
resistance test shows that the produced ceiling boards are better in terms of
rigidity and fire resistance ability. It was then recommended that the
cultivation of this moringa wood can help in the production of fire resistance
ceiling board and as such should be encourage to create job opportunities for
Nigerians.
